The postcode SA73 1TG is located in Pembrokeshire It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. SA73 1TG is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SA73 1TG is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.3 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SA73 1TG as Hard-pressed living > Challenged terraced workers > Deprived blue-collar terraces.

The closest road name to SA73 1TG is Frederick Street which is centered 8 m away.

The nearest bus stop is High Street and is 98 m away. The closest railway station is Pembroke Dock Rail Station, 1.93 km away.

The local pub for residents of SA73 1TG is Coburg Inn and is 112 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as AwaitingInspection . The nearest takeaway food is available from The Plaice to Eat and is 112 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Very Good on January 14, 2020.

Residents reported an average download speed of 44.6 Mbps and an average upload speed of 10.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 18.8%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.9 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SA73 1TG is covered by the Dyfed-Powys police force association and Hywel Dda University Health Board is Local Health Board (LHB) / Community Health Partnership (CHP) / Local Commissioning Group (LCG) or Primary Healthcare Directorate (PHD).
